Job Description

Creates a global blueprint that defines the infrastructure for software development, including enumeration of structural elements and how they work together, automation entry and exit points, usecases, and service metrics required to meet the needs of their customers. Studies business goals and work practices as required to tailor architecture plans to fit operations. Ensures new infrastructure will be compatible with current and future business needs as well as in line with industry best practices and trends. Ensures new infrastructure fits the established architecture, infrastructure, and security systems within the company. May specialize in build and release, test automation, or telemetry.


Qualifications

You must possess the below minimum qualifications to be initially considered for this position. Preferred qualifications are in addition to the minimum qualifications and are considered a plus factor in identifying top candidates.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Bachelors Degree with 5+ years of experience or Masters Degree with 3+ years of experience.
  • Degree must be in Computer Science or related technical degree.
  • Experience with Cloud Deployments and/or Software product debug and validation.


Preferred Skills:

  • Provisioning and Configuration Management - Terraform, Ansible or similar tools.
  • Expertise in (one or many) K8S, Helm Charts, APIM, API Gateways and Cloud Registry.
  • Monitoring Tools - EFK, FluentD, Prometheus or similar.
  • SW System Validation and Reporting.
